Female Mountain Lion Hunting To Close In Hunting Districts 202 & 203

Tuesday, December 07, 2004
Hunting
This article was Archived on Friday, January 07, 2005

The hunting of female mountain lions in western Montana hunting districts 202 and 203, which includes portions of Mineral and Missoula counties, will close one-half hour after sunset on Wednesday, December 8, 2004

The order halting the hunt came shortly after Montana Fish, Wildlife & Parks officials received word that the pre-established harvest quota for these districts combined had been met.
